How Degalix Products work
Degarelix lowers the amount of testosterone (a male hormone) produced by the body. This may slow or stop the spread and growth of prostate cancer cells that need testosterone to grow.

Q. What is Degalix 120 Injection used for?
Degalix 120 Injection is used in adult men to manage advanced hormone-dependent prostate cancer. It may also be given with radiotherapy in men with high-risk localised or locally advanced prostate cancer, either before treatment (neoadjuvant) or during treatment (adjuvant).
Q. Who should not receive Degalix 120 Injection?
People should not receive Degalix 120 Injection if they are allergic to degarelix or any of its ingredients. It is not for use in women, children, or teenagers.
Q. Can Degalix 120 Injection affect my heart rhythm?
Yes. Long-term therapy with Degalix 120 Injection may prolong the QT interval on ECG, which can increase the risk of abnormal heart rhythms. If you already have heart problems or take medicines that affect heart rhythm, your doctor will monitor your heart carefully before and during Degalix 120 Injection treatment.
Q. Does Degalix 120 Injection affect the liver or kidneys?
Yes. If you have liver or kidney disease, Degalix 120 Injection should be used with caution. Mild changes in liver function tests can occur during treatment. Patients with severe liver or kidney impairment have not been well studied, so your doctor may monitor you more closely.
Q. Can Degalix 120 Injection affect blood sugar levels?
Yes. Some men receiving Degalix 120 Injection may develop reduced glucose tolerance or worsening of diabetes. If you have diabetes, your doctor may check your blood sugar more often while you are on Degalix 120 Injection.
Q. Does Degalix 120 Injection affect bone health?
Yes. Long-term testosterone suppression by Degalix 120 Injection may reduce bone density, increasing the risk of osteoporosis and fractures. Your doctor may recommend bone health monitoring during Degalix 120 Injection treatment.
Q. What are the serious side effects of Degalix 120 Injection?
erious side effects of Degalix 120 Injection may include severe allergic reactions, chest pain, fainting, irregular heartbeat, difficulty breathing, yellowing of the skin or eyes, or persistent swelling at the injection site. Seek medical help immediately if you notice any of these symptoms.
Q. Can Degalix 120 Injection cause cardiovascular problems?
Yes. Androgen deprivation therapy, including Degalix 120 Injection, has been linked to stroke, heart attack, and other cardiovascular diseases. If you have risk factors such as high blood pressure, diabetes, or smoking, your doctor will monitor your heart closely.
Q. Can Degalix 120 Injection cause fertility problems?
Yes. Degalix 120 Injection lowers testosterone, which may reduce male fertility for as long as hormone levels remain suppressed. Fertility usually does not recover during treatment.
